| Предыдущая тема :: Следующая тема |
| Автор |
Сообщение |
Dvoeglazov Эксперт


Зарегистрирован: Mar 06, 2006 Сообщения: 278 Рейтинг: +1/-0 Откуда: г.Киров-Чепецк
|
Добавлено: Сб 06 Май, 2006 8:20:15 Заголовок сообщения: Descrpt в RSView7.0 |
|
|
Было у меня давным давно написанное на Delphi приложение для работы с ActivityLog. Я его не уже не задумываясь ставил на ряд объектов пока не появилось RSView 7.0. У Delphi известная проблема с DBF у которых поле символов >= 255 символов. Так вот в RSView 7.0 их в поле описания Descrpt 255 и стало =(.
Приложение я конечно переписал, но вопрос остался: Можно-ли как-то изменить размер поля Descrpt в базах ActivityLog? |
|
| Вернуться к началу |
|
 |
oldDad Site Admin


Зарегистрирован: May 05, 2005 Сообщения: 2773 Рейтинг: +89/-5
|
Добавлено: Сб 06 Май, 2006 22:05:36 Заголовок сообщения: |
|
|
Где изменить? В RSView? Самостоятельно, руками?
Нет... шутник Вы, батенька  |
|
| Вернуться к началу |
|
 |
oldDad Site Admin


Зарегистрирован: May 05, 2005 Сообщения: 2773 Рейтинг: +89/-5
|
Добавлено: Сб 06 Май, 2006 22:07:34 Заголовок сообщения: |
|
|
Но можно написать утилиту, которая создаёт новую структуру и перетаскивает в неё данные из оригинала. Но зачем?! Всё и так чудно работает в Exel-ских скриптах  |
|
| Вернуться к началу |
|
 |
Dvoeglazov Эксперт


Зарегистрирован: Mar 06, 2006 Сообщения: 278 Рейтинг: +1/-0 Откуда: г.Киров-Чепецк
|
Добавлено: Ср 10 Май, 2006 6:29:30 Заголовок сообщения: |
|
|
А если нужно например количество перезапусков RSView за год посмотреть - Excell умрет (он же тормоз), а моя програмка за ~10 секунд историю за год обработает.
А когда нужно с историей DLGLOG работать, Excell вобще отдыхает.  |
|
| Вернуться к началу |
|
 |
oldDad Site Admin


Зарегистрирован: May 05, 2005 Сообщения: 2773 Рейтинг: +89/-5
|
Добавлено: Ср 10 Май, 2006 20:34:51 Заголовок сообщения: |
|
|
| А зачем смотреть количество перезапусков RSView? Для чего нужно? |
|
| Вернуться к началу |
|
 |
Dvoeglazov Эксперт


Зарегистрирован: Mar 06, 2006 Сообщения: 278 Рейтинг: +1/-0 Откуда: г.Киров-Чепецк
|
Добавлено: Чт 11 Май, 2006 7:54:37 Заголовок сообщения: |
|
|
| Это пример выборки из большой по размеру истории. В данном случае еще и разбитой по суточным файлам с переменной буквой в конце имени. |
|
| Вернуться к началу |
|
 |
oldDad Site Admin


Зарегистрирован: May 05, 2005 Сообщения: 2773 Рейтинг: +89/-5
|
Добавлено: Чт 11 Май, 2006 9:39:42 Заголовок сообщения: |
|
|
Вообще, для работы с базами данных есть совершенно другие специально для этого предназначенные программные средства, не RSView
Можно сложить логи на сервер и обрабатывать их чем угодно - есть куча программных средств. Rockwell Software как раз вчера проводил Workshop как средствами MS SQL Server, MS Visiual Studio .NET и MS Reporting Services под MS Windows 2003 Server за полчаса строить аппликации генерирования рапортов любых видов, размеров и конфигураций Это с помощью продуктов MS.
А у RS есть для этого RSBizWare. |
|
| Вернуться к началу |
|
 |
Eraser Эксперт


Зарегистрирован: Oct 05, 2005 Сообщения: 106 Рейтинг: +8/-0 Откуда: Харьков
|
Добавлено: Пт 12 Май, 2006 9:50:16 Заголовок сообщения: |
|
|
| Цитата: | | как средствами MS SQL Server, MS Visiual Studio .NET и MS Reporting Services под MS Windows 2003 Server за полчаса строить аппликации генерирования рапортов любых видов, размеров и конфигураций |
а поподробнее можно? или ссылки на информацию?
а то через rssql в БД тэги гнать получается, а вот как их потом анализировать и представлять в отчеты?
и че это за зверь такой RSBizWare? че он может? |
|
| Вернуться к началу |
|
 |
Krotyuk Постоянный участник


Зарегистрирован: Feb 20, 2006 Сообщения: 59 Рейтинг: +0/-0 Откуда: г. Мариуполь
|
|
| Вернуться к началу |
|
 |
Dvoeglazov Эксперт


Зарегистрирован: Mar 06, 2006 Сообщения: 278 Рейтинг: +1/-0 Откуда: г.Киров-Чепецк
|
Добавлено: Чт 18 Май, 2006 13:05:03 Заголовок сообщения: |
|
|
У меня есть решение гораздо дешевле (бесплатно =)). В Delphi вставляем объект Excell и ложим в нужные ячейки нужные данные.
Получаются Любые отчеты любой ориентации и формата с превью. |
|
| Вернуться к началу |
|
 |
Dvoeglazov Эксперт


Зарегистрирован: Mar 06, 2006 Сообщения: 278 Рейтинг: +1/-0 Откуда: г.Киров-Чепецк
|
Добавлено: Чт 18 Май, 2006 13:07:42 Заголовок сообщения: |
|
|
| А в MSSQL нужно делать с помощью триггеров предварительно подготовленные таблицы, а то результатов запросов замучаетесь ждать. |
|
| Вернуться к началу |
|
 |
oldDad Site Admin


Зарегистрирован: May 05, 2005 Сообщения: 2773 Рейтинг: +89/-5
|
Добавлено: Чт 18 Май, 2006 13:19:04 Заголовок сообщения: |
|
|
| Dvoeglazov писал(а): | У меня есть решение гораздо дешевле (бесплатно =)). В Delphi вставляем объект Excell и ложим в нужные ячейки нужные данные.
Получаются Любые отчеты любой ориентации и формата с превью. |
Точно также бесплатно можно сделать прямо в VBA RSView, вообще без никакого Delphi
Есть только одна тонкость: всё, что Вы напишете на Дельфи, будет, хм, Вашей оригинальной разработкой, в которой кроме Вас никто не разберётся. Представьте себе, что Вы обиделись на начальника и уволились. Кто и как будет сопровождать Ваш самонаписанный продукт?
Если бы я был начальником человека, который бы порывался всё писать руками на Дельфи, я бы ему это делать запретил  |
|
| Вернуться к началу |
|
 |
Vad Частый гость


Зарегистрирован: May 14, 2006 Сообщения: 33 Рейтинг: +0/-0 Откуда: г.Комсомольск-на-Амуре
|
Добавлено: Пт 19 Май, 2006 2:19:01 Заголовок сообщения: |
|
|
| Dvoeglazov писал(а): | У меня есть решение гораздо дешевле (бесплатно =)). В Delphi вставляем объект Excell и ложим в нужные ячейки нужные данные.
Получаются Любые отчеты любой ориентации и формата с превью. |
| oldDad писал(а): | Точно также бесплатно можно сделать прямо в VBA RSView, вообще без никакого Delphi  |
Поддерживаю oldDad, из VBA можно прекрасно рботать с Excell.
Лично я с помощью VBA сделал генерацию отчетов в html-формате и организовал их просмотр в RSView с помощью ActiveX IE.
Для обработки больших таблиц dbf можно воспользоваться подключаемыми в VBA библиотеками DAO/ADO. |
|
| Вернуться к началу |
|
 |
Dvoeglazov Эксперт


Зарегистрирован: Mar 06, 2006 Сообщения: 278 Рейтинг: +1/-0 Откуда: г.Киров-Чепецк
|
Добавлено: Пт 19 Май, 2006 14:33:30 Заголовок сообщения: |
|
|
А чем отличается "оригинальная разработка" на Delphi от VBA?!
По сути ничем - можно так-же и на С и на др.языках написать. Кто на чем имеет опыт - на том и пишет.
В душе я с OldDad согласен, что нужно прользоваться стандартными средствами - мне-бы легкче жилось. Но что поделать если хозяева все время хотят съэкономить и задачи у них вечно нестандартные и стандартными средствами не решаются =(.
Давайте поднимем зарплаты инженерам !!! И тогда самописные продукты умрут - будет дорого и невыгодно. |
|
| Вернуться к началу |
|
 |
oldDad Site Admin


Зарегистрирован: May 05, 2005 Сообщения: 2773 Рейтинг: +89/-5
|
Добавлено: Пт 19 Май, 2006 15:20:14 Заголовок сообщения: |
|
|
Давайте  |
|
| Вернуться к началу |
|
 |
|